Significance of Precision Temperature Management

Temperature stability represents the cornerstone of successful drink storage, with each type requiring specific ranges for optimal satisfaction. Red wines generally excel at 55-65°F, while light selections need chiller 7-10°C conditions. Craft beers, conversely, sacrifice subtle flavor notes if kept below 4°C, requiring distinct zones within a single unit. Specialized coolers attain this accuracy through advanced regulators and insulation superior to domestic models.

Without such accuracy, temperature fluctuations cause contraction in fluid quantities, forcing corks slightly upward and allowing air intrusion that triggers oxidation. Such inconsistencies accelerate maturing in wines and degrade effervescence in sparkling drinks. Exact electronic interfaces enable users to modify parameters by single degree, ensuring every container stays at its perfect serving state. This degree of control is impossible in multipurpose cooling solutions.

Sophisticated Thermal Regulation Setup Mechanisms

State-of-the-art refrigeration engineering in premium drink units utilizes thermoelectric mechanisms that operate silently while maintaining exact thermal environments. Cooling performance is further enhanced by active air circulation systems that remove hot areas and guarantee consistent settings across the whole cavity. This approach varies significantly from conventional fridges, which depend on natural convection and experience noticeable temperature variations between shelves.

Moreover, progressive sealing materials like polyurethane cores minimize power usage by slowing warmth exchange with outside surroundings. Double evaporator setups in larger models isolate different temperature zones, stopping flavor migration between areas. This design excellence doesn't just maximizes drink integrity but also extends the unit's lifespan by decreasing component stress, rendering it a reliable long-term asset for particular owners.
